    **Common Water Heater Problems We Fix** Water heaters are hardworking appliances that run 24/7. Over time, components wear out and problems develop. Here are the most common issues we see:

    **No Hot Water:** This is the #1 reason homeowners call us. Causes include a failed heating element (electric), a faulty thermocouple or gas valve (gas), a tripped breaker, or a failed thermostat. Our technicians carry common replacement parts and can often restore your hot water in a single visit.

    **Leaking Water Heater:** A leaking water heater can cause significant water damage if not addressed quickly. Leaks can come from the pressure relief valve, drain valve, supply line connections, or — most seriously — from the tank itself. A leaking tank usually means the unit has corroded internally and needs replacement.

    **Strange Noises:** Popping, rumbling, cracking, or banging sounds from your water heater are signs of sediment buildup at the bottom of the tank. Mineral deposits from Florida's hard water settle and harden over time, reducing efficiency and potentially damaging the tank. We can flush the tank to remove sediment and restore quiet, efficient operation.

    **Rusty or Discolored Water:** If your hot water comes out brown, yellow, or rusty, the anode rod inside your tank may be depleted. The anode rod is a sacrificial component that protects the tank from corrosion. Once it's consumed, the tank itself begins to rust. Replacing the anode rod early can extend your water heater's life by years.

    **Insufficient Hot Water:** Running out of hot water too quickly? This could mean your water heater is undersized for your household, a heating element has partially failed, or sediment has reduced the tank's effective capacity. We'll diagnose the root cause and recommend the most cost-effective solution.

    **When to Repair vs. Replace Your Water Heater** Not every problem requires a new water heater. Here's our general guidance:

    **Consider Repair When:** • Your water heater is less than 8-10 years old • The issue is a replaceable component (thermostat, element, valve) • Repair costs are less than 50% of replacement • The tank itself is not leaking or corroded • Your unit has been well-maintained

    **Consider Replacement When:** • Your water heater is 10-15+ years old • The tank is leaking from the bottom • You're experiencing frequent, repeated repairs • Your energy bills have increased significantly • You want to upgrade to a more efficient model • Rust or corrosion is visible on the tank

    **Tank vs. Tankless Water Heater Repair: Key Differences** Tank and tankless water heaters have very different components and failure modes:

    **Tank Water Heater Repairs** typically involve heating elements, thermostats, anode rods, dip tubes, drain valves, and pressure relief valves. These are generally straightforward and affordable repairs that our technicians can complete in 1-2 hours.

    **Tankless Water Heater Repairs** are more complex, involving electronic control boards, heat exchangers, flow sensors, and ignition systems. Error codes help pinpoint issues, but specialized knowledge is required. Our technicians are trained on all major tankless brands including Rinnai, Navien, Rheem, and Noritz.     **Extend Your Water Heater's Life** Regular maintenance can add years to your water heater's lifespan: • **Annual flushing** removes sediment buildup • **Anode rod inspection** every 2-3 years prevents tank corrosion • **Temperature check** — 120°F is optimal for efficiency and safety • **Pressure relief valve testing** ensures safe operation • **Visual inspection** catches leaks and corrosion early
